How does a transient voltage surge suppressor (TVSS) safeguard against voltage spikes?

1 Answer

A Transient Voltage Surge Suppressor (TVSS), commonly known as a surge protector, safeguards against voltage spikes by diverting excess voltage and current away from sensitive electrical equipment, preventing damage caused by transient surges and spikes in the power supply.

Here's how a TVSS works to safeguard against voltage spikes:

Metal Oxide Varistor (MOV) Technology: The core component of most surge protectors is the Metal Oxide Varistor (MOV). An MOV is a semiconductor device with nonlinear voltage-current characteristics. Under normal operating conditions, it has a high resistance and doesn't conduct much current. However, when a voltage spike or surge occurs, the MOV's resistance rapidly decreases, allowing it to absorb the excess voltage by shunting the current away from the protected equipment.

Diverting Excess Voltage: When a voltage spike above a certain threshold occurs, the MOV conducts and provides a low-resistance path for the excess voltage to flow to the ground or neutral line. This prevents the excess voltage from reaching the connected devices, ensuring that they are exposed to a relatively constant and safe voltage level.

Clamping Voltage: Surge protectors are designed with a clamping voltage, which is the voltage level at which the MOV starts conducting and shunting the excess voltage. This clamping voltage is set slightly above the standard voltage level to allow for small fluctuations while effectively protecting against significant spikes.

Response Time: A high-quality TVSS responds quickly to voltage spikes, clamping the excessive voltage within nanoseconds. This fast response time is crucial to prevent any damaging voltage from reaching the connected devices.

Joule Rating: Surge protectors are also assigned a joule rating, which indicates how much energy the device can absorb before it becomes less effective or requires replacement. Higher joule ratings mean the surge protector can handle larger and more frequent surges.

Multiple Protection Stages: Advanced surge protectors often have multiple protection stages. This means they use various components, such as MOVs, gas discharge tubes, and capacitors, to provide comprehensive protection against different types of surges and spikes.

Grounding: Proper grounding is essential for the effective operation of a TVSS. The excess voltage is directed to the ground, so a reliable grounding system is necessary to ensure the surge protector functions as intended.

It's important to note that while surge protectors are effective at mitigating transient voltage spikes and surges, they have limitations. They might not be able to protect against extremely high-energy surges, such as those caused by lightning strikes directly hitting power lines. In areas prone to lightning, additional protection measures may be necessary.

Regular maintenance and occasional replacement of surge protectors are recommended to ensure their continued effectiveness.
